A young modder has successfully booted Windows 95 and run it within Hytale, a game released earlier this year. The modder, Sadat Sahib, is just 15 years old and is known online as iamcxv7.
Hytale’s Popularity
Hytale was launched on January 13, 2026, and has quickly gained fame as the spiritual RPG successor to Minecraft, which is still in early access. Despite this, modders like iamcxv7 continue to explore the limits of the game. He has even managed to run Minecraft inside Hytale, and, in a twist reminiscent of Inception, he has also run Hytale within Hytale.
Showcasing Windows 95
Sahib, who refers to himself as a multidisciplinary engineer, shared a video showing Windows 95 functioning smoothly in Hytale, which was shared by the HytaleModding X account. While using the operating system within Hytale looked a bit awkward, he opted for a controller instead of the traditional mouse and keyboard setup.
This in-game modification effectively emulated Windows 95 without any noticeable glitches, highlighting the versatility of Hytale’s tools for modders and creators who wish to build something unique within the game. He noted that his impressive creation runs on the server, utilizing software rendering.
Recognition from Hypixel Studios
His achievement did not go unnoticed; it caught the attention of Hypixel Studios co-founder Philippe Touchette, who remarked, “Hytale modder ran Windows 95 in-game, just 5 days after launch, what the heck is going on lol.”
Despite this, Sahib continued to experiment with the game. He successfully ran Minecraft Classic 0.30 within Hytale’s world map by manipulating pixel data and using CPU-based 3D rendering, which outputs at a resolution of 320x420p at a relatively stable 35 FPS. He explained:
“I’m running Minecraft Classic 0.30 entirely on the server with a custom software renderer I wrote from scratch. No GPU, no OpenGL calls—just pure CPU-based 3D rendering. Every frame, I compute the pixels myself and stream them to players through Hytale’s world map system.”
Emulating Classic Games
Additionally, Sahib tapped into the long-standing internet meme “Can it run Doom?” and successfully got Doom to run inside Hytale. For those interested in console emulation, he also managed to emulate both the Game Boy and Game Boy Color within Hytale’s world.
